Webb10 aug. 2013 · Fragmentation of the land holdings will harm the productivity of the farm. Biggest problems arises out of the fragmentation of the land is that of irrigation. Providing irrigation to the fragmented land holding is difficult job. Moreover a lot of fertile land is wasted in providing boundaries. Webb10 apr. 2024 · A critical examination of the official data on farmer suicides reveals a poor understanding of the issue. Yet, it also reveals that farmers’ suicides, on average, account for 14% of the total suicides in the country. It peaked at 16% in 2004, consequently falling to 9% in 2013. WebbCondition of Farmers in India: The condition of most farmers is terrible. About 80% of farmers in India are marginal (less than 1 hectare) or small farmers (1–2 hectare) category. Agriculture supports about 60% of employment but contributes only 17% to GDP. Every day, there are reports of Indian farmer suicides from different parts of the ...
